Report Status section allows the Administrator to delete a report that has not passed the final stage of ResearchFlow. The final stage of ResearchFlow refers to the last stage after which the report gets published. The report would not be visible to the analyst who has submitted the report once it is deleted by the Administrator.
Step 1: Click on the ‘Report Status’ by navigating to ResearchFlow Administration - Report Administration from the left-hand side list. ‘Report status’ page will be displayed.
Search reports by two methods, as explained below.
Step 2.1: The Administrator can search for a report by selecting ‘All’ option.
Step 2.1.a: Enter few words from report title after selecting ‘All’ radio button.
Step 2.1.b: Click on the ‘Search reports in pipeline’ button to retrieve all reports which match the search criteria.
Search for a report by selecting ‘By report type’ radio button.
Step 2.2.a: Select the process (for which report was submitted) from the drop down list. Step 2.2.b: Enter few words of the report title in the search box.
Step 2.2.c: Click on the ‘Search reports in pipeline’ button to retrieve all results as per the search criteria.
Step 2.2.d: After entering the search criteria, click on the ‘Search reports in pipeline’ button to retrieve all reports which match the search criteria.
Click on the ‘Remove’ button to delete a report.
The system generates a message asking for confirmation to delete the report. Click on the ‘OK’ button to confirm.
Step 2: A message is displayed stating that the report has been deleted from the system successfully.
